Detailed Solution

There are two isomeric forms of molecular hydrogen:

(1) Ortho hydrogen: Both nuclei's spins are oriented in the same direction, clockwise or anticlockwise.
(2) para hydrogen: Both nuclei's spins are in the opposite direction, therefore if one nuclei's spin is clockwise, the other nuclei's spin is anti-clockwise, and vice versa.

At 20 K, a para isomeric form of hydrogen prevails with 99.8% whereas, at room temperature, only 25% of the para isomer exits with the remaining 75% ortho hydrogen.
